Carlos Valenzuela returns with some commonsense advice on managing your money, specifically geared to the stylist. No confusing terms or overwhelming tasks to perform; just three things you can do, right now, to get a handle on your money situation. A stylist, educator, school owner, and influencer, Carlos has dedicated his career to helping stylists be successful. Email Carlos at [email protected]. This episode is sponsored by Ulta Beauty.
